biji
文章平均质量分 68
衡达天下
好好学习天天向上
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
Java&Android编码规范
Java&Android编码规范转载 2016-02-28 19:27:39 · 575 阅读 · 0 评论 -
要求:以发工资为例构建一个观察者模式
import java.util.ArrayList; import java.util.List; import java.util.Scanner; /** * 要求:以发工资为例构建一个观察者模式 * @author zhangyunzhen * */ public class ObserverDemo { @SuppressWarnings("re原创 2016-02-27 21:11:02 · 294 阅读 · 0 评论 -
抽象形式的观察者模式以及观察者模式的使用介绍
import java.util.ArrayList; import java.util.List; /** * 观察者模式定义了一种一对多的依赖关系, 让多个观察者对象同时监听某一个主题对象。 这个主题对象在状态上发生变化时,会通知所有观察者对象, * 让它们能够自动更新自己。 观察者模式的组成 抽象主题角色:把所有对观察者对象的引用保存在一个集合中, 每个抽象主题角色都可以原创 2016-02-27 13:20:52 · 572 阅读 · 0 评论 -
Collection类及常用API
Collection类及常用API 1.1 Collection--类集工具类,定义了若干用于类集和映射的算法,这些算法被定义为静态方法 1.2 提供的常用静态方法有: public static void sort(List list)//对容器进行排序 public static int bina原创 2016-02-26 19:04:22 · 745 阅读 · 0 评论 -
String字符串使用方法
String:字符串 字符串池:第一次创建字符串变量时,会到池中找这个变量值, 如果没有找到就会创建一个并放入池中,后面再创建变量时直接从池中拿这个值, 而使用"="赋初值是存放在字符串变量池中; new 的方法:会开辟新的内存空间 (==比较的是地址) 使用"=="比较new创建的变量时;比较的是内存地址 使用原创 2016-02-25 19:42:36 · 441 阅读 · 0 评论 -
抽象工厂的特点和使用分析
抽象工厂定义: 为创建一组相关或相互依赖的对象提供一个接口,而且无需指定他们的具体类 每一个模式都是针对一定问题的解决方案,工厂方法模式针对的是一个产品等级结构;而抽象工厂模式针对的是多个产品等级结构。 抽象工厂模式的优点 抽象工厂模式除了具有工厂方法模式的优点外, 最主要的优点就是可以在类的内部对产品族进行约束。 所谓的产品族,一般或多或少的都存原创 2016-02-25 19:10:07 · 1978 阅读 · 0 评论 -
关于System类的使用方法【小程序】
/** * system:类中的方法和属性都是静态的。 * out:标准输出,默认是控制台 * in:标准输入,默认是键盘 * 要求:描述系统一些信息 * 获取系统属性信息: */ import java.util.Properties; public class SystemDemo { public static void main(String[原创 2016-03-07 20:01:42 · 401 阅读 · 0 评论 -
Runtime方法的使用和他的好基友Process的使用方法
/** * Runtimed对象 * 该类中并没有提供构造函数 * 说明不可以new对象,那么会直接想到该类中的方法都是静态的 * 发现该类中还有非静态的方法 * 说明该类肯定会提供了方法获取本类对象, * 而且该方法是静态的, * 并返回值类型是本类类型 * 有这个特点可以看出该类使用了单例设计模式完成 *该方式是static runtime getrunti原创 2016-03-07 19:59:15 · 351 阅读 · 0 评论 -
使用正则表达式写一个网页爬虫案例获取指定文档中的邮件地址保存到自己指定的文件夹中
import java.io.BufferedReader; import java.io.FileNotFoundException; import java.io.FileReader; import java.io.IOException; import java.io.InputStreamReader; import java.net.MalformedURLException原创 2016-03-30 17:33:48 · 647 阅读 · 0 评论 -
正则表达式中的匹配,替换,切割,获取,这四个使用时具体用哪一个,进行案例分析
import java.util.TreeSet; /* * * 匹配,替换,切割,获取,到底用四种功能中的哪一个呢?或者那几个呢? * 思路方式: * 1:如果只想知道该字符串是否对或错,使用匹配。 * 2:想要将已有的字符串变成另一个字符串,替换。 * 3:想要按照自定的方式将字符串变成多个字符串,切割。获取规则以外的子串 * 4:想要拿到符合需求的字符原创 2016-03-30 17:30:37 · 365 阅读 · 0 评论 -
关于正则表达式的解释和使用方法以及案例分析
import java.util.regex.Matcher; import java.util.regex.Pattern; /* * 正则表达式:符合一定规则的表达式, * 作用:用于专门操作字符串 * 特点:用于一些特定的符号来表示一些代码操作,这样就简化书写 * 学习正则表达式就是在学习一些特殊的符号是使用 * 好处:可以简化对字符串的复杂操作 * 弊原创 2016-03-30 17:29:33 · 423 阅读 · 0 评论 -
集合中的接口使用方法
Collection类及常用API 1.1 Collection--类集工具类,定义了若干用于类集和映射的算法,这些算法被定义为静态方法 1.2 提供的常用静态方法有: public static void sort(List list)//对容器进行排序 public static int bina原创 2016-02-28 19:47:06 · 1314 阅读 · 0 评论
分享